So You Want To Collect Gemstones


By Lee MacRae


Many people, young and old, say collecting various loose gemstones or loose diamonds is a favorite pastime. They love the colors and the beauty of the wide array of gemstones found around the world today. Read long as we look at a number of factors you should understand when starting to collect varieties of gemstones yourself.


The first thing you need to do is to get yourself some books on gemstones. You want to learn as much as you possibly can about precious and semiprecious gemstones. The more you know about each kind of gemstone the wiser will be your purchases. With adequate knowledge you are less likely to be fooled.


Of paramount importance is the color of the gem. Highly prized gemstones have pure colors there as close as possible in pureness to the spectral colors of yellow, blue, Violet, green, orange or red. Gemstone colors that are somewhat muted or are too dark can lower the value quite easily.


The cut of the gemstone is easily one of the most important aspects when you consider a gemstone's value. The cut has to be done in a way that reflects light back to the viewer. A gemstone with an improper cut will not reflect the light consistently. Color tone, saturation, and hue will never look consistent.


Gemstone clarity is our next factor. Clarity refers to a stones relative freedom from inclusions or blemishes. Generally speaking, a clearer stone is definitely worth much more. To examine flaws not seen with the naked eye requires a gemstone loupe or gemstone microscope. Most hobbyists will get a 10X jewelers were gemstone loup for viewing stamps, coins, beads as well as gems.


You will note that gemstones are categorized according to their size criteria because it is more uniform than carat weight. But two different gemstones may be the same size but different carat weights and consequently, different prices as well. This factor comes from the difference regarding specific gravity or relative density depending upon the chemical composition and crystal structure type A one carat round brilliant diamond, for example with normal proportions is approximately 6.5 mm around. A comparable round brilliant ruby of the same size and proportions will weigh in at 1.55 carats.


Collecting various gemstones can be very rewarding hobby. And there is a wide range and variety in precious and semi precious stones that you can collect. You could try collecting Agate, Chalcedony (bloodstone) or Turquoise and then try others. The choice and beauty and variety is almost endless. And if money is tight you can go gemstone hunting and find the raw materials instead of buying them. Just in the United States in Florida you can find Chalcedony and Conch Pearl.

The Gemstone Simulants produced in the United States include coral, cubic
zirconia, lapis lazuli, malachite, and turquoise. Additionally, certain colors
of synthetic sapphire and spinel, used to represent other gemstones, would be
classified as simulants. Colored and colorless varieties of cubic zirconia are
the major simulants produced. In the past few years, the use and consumer
acceptance of synthetic and simulant gemstones has grown. Much of this growth is
the direct result of the recognition of these gemstones for their own merits,
not just as inexpensive substitutes for natural gemstones. Gemstones are widely
used in jewelry as well as in decorative art.

The 1370-carat �Neelanjali Star Ruby� has been listed in the Guinness Book of
World Records as the largest double star ruby in the world. The enormous star
ruby of Indian origin belongs to the retired lawyer G. Vidyaraj who lives in
Bangalore, India, and claims his descent from the kings of the Vijayanagar
Empire. Vidyaraj inherited the Neelanjali Ruby and the other enormous rubies,
the 3,553-carat �Ravirathna Ruby� and the 2,475-carat �Rajarathna Ruby� from his
father, who had inherited them from his ancestors who were direct descendants of
the Vijayanagar royal family. In fact neither Vidyaraj�s father or his ancestors
would have been aware that they were in possession of such enormously large
rubies, as the large rough stones were actually sacred objects of worship known
as lingams, the symbols of Shiva, called �Saligramas.� Over the years these
objects of worship were covered with layers of grime and soot, and their bright
red colors concealed. No one would dare touch these objects for fear of
desecration, and the secret of the stones remained hidden for centuries, until
Vidyaraj who was not much inclined towards religion, out of curiosity began to
investigate the nature of the stones, by cleaning them with soap and brush. To
his utter amazement the bright red color of the stones were exposed, which were
subsequently identified as rubies.
